Hunting

My cat is a tiger,

Prowling through the grass,

His coat a dappled shadow,

Silent as the still of night.

Muscles tense, he watches,

Tail twitching, eyes glimmering.

With a leaping bound he soars;

An arrow in the sky.

With grace, he lands,

His prize in his mouth.
